Output 630681eb09e785981566ec201fc1812e2972d7e5aca4e98464202ac5712b87c9:0

value
9967674574
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d12d19a87c93096deb33bf1873870014004872de OP_EQUAL
address
3Lm3BFkB5aP4xt73tYLhE6qXfMAj4KEqLy
transaction
630681eb09e785981566ec201fc1812e2972d7e5aca4e98464202ac5712b87c9